Output 246058b04aba85496e3d3dca559be49d9923823909714f42f0fcb9de4a784d61:6

value
11033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e66cbd20b52c69e5377fb04487b5b35a55e2a404 OP_EQUAL
address
3NhPby5Tw5pa2G2DnJSzJpsNPSZKWwYWZ2
transaction
246058b04aba85496e3d3dca559be49d9923823909714f42f0fcb9de4a784d61